最新文章专题视频专题关键字专题1关键字专题50关键字专题500关键字专题1500TAG最新视频文章视频文章20视频文章30视频文章40视频文章50视频文章60 视频文章70视频文章80视频文章90视频文章100视频文章120视频文章140 视频2关键字专题关键字专题tag2tag3文章专题文章专题2文章索引1文章索引2文章索引3文章索引4文章索引5123456789101112131415文章专题3
移动如何设置假停机 网易云在哪看听歌次数 win10连不上校园网wifi 欢迎的反义词 嘀嗒顺风车没有发票怎么报销 如何创建一个受限账户 删除加拉黑对方还能加回来吗 嘀嗒解封教程 手机出现itunes严重吗 淘手游实名认证要多久 手机出hd什么意思 运存4g和6g的区别 高德地图没有语音播报怎么回事 手机相机像素怎么看 高德地图横屏设置方法 微信回复其他人可见吗 百度地图截图怎么截 高德地图打车怎么付款 怎么设为默认浏览器 嘀嗒提现多久到账 怎么注销学信网帐号 华为hlkal00是什么型号 百度百科创建步骤 win10平板模式能触屏吗 如何使用微信 微信红包怎么默认零钱通支付 微信里输入什么会掉东西 微信号登新手机换绑要3天吗 电脑版微信怎么扫一扫 微信拉黑后恢复了能看到之前的信息吗 微信好友显示注意核实对方身份 欲盖弥彰是什么意思 微信和手环步数不统一 微信可以有多少好友 数据库事务的四大特性 四代iqos使用方法 微信关闭通知还会收到信息吗 微信公众号可以放几个视频 运营商用户认证失败 美团众包有哪些订单类型
当前位置: 首页 - 科技 - 知识百科 - 正文

kafka支持的特性

来源:懂视网 责编:小OO 时间:2020-09-19 05:23:13
文档

kafka支持的特性

消息持久化和缓存,Kafka高度依赖文件系统来存储和缓存消息。消息读取。Kafka在读方面使用了sendfile这个高级系统函数,也即zero-copy技术。
推荐度:
导读消息持久化和缓存,Kafka高度依赖文件系统来存储和缓存消息。消息读取。Kafka在读方面使用了sendfile这个高级系统函数,也即zero-copy技术。

kafka支持的特性如下:

  

  1、消息持久化和缓存。Kafka高度依赖文件系统来存储和缓存消息。一般的人都认为“磁盘是缓慢的”,这使得人们对“持久化结构提供具有竞争性的性能”这样的结论持有怀疑态度。实际上,磁盘比人们预想的快很多也慢很多,这取决于它们如何被使用;一个好的磁盘结构设计可以使之跟网络速度一样快。

  

  2、消息读取。Kafka在读方面使用了sendfile这个高级系统函数,也即zero-copy技术,感兴趣的同学可以去阅读IBM的文章。 这项技术通过减少系统拷贝次数,极大地提高了数据传输的效率。

  

  3、端到端的批量压缩。在许多场景下,瓶颈实际上不是CPU而是网络。这在需要在多个数据中心之间发送消息的数据流水线的情况下更是如此。当然,用户可以不需要Kafka的支持而发送压缩后的消息,但是这会导致非常差的压缩率。高效的压缩需要将多个消息一块儿压缩而不是对每一个消息进行压缩。理想情况下,这可以在端到端的情况下实现,数据会先被压缩,然后被生产者发送,并且在服务端也是保持压缩状态,只有在最终的消费者端才会被解压缩。

声明:本网页内容旨在传播知识,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。TEL:0731-84117792 E-MAIL:11247931@qq.com

文档

kafka支持的特性

消息持久化和缓存,Kafka高度依赖文件系统来存储和缓存消息。消息读取。Kafka在读方面使用了sendfile这个高级系统函数,也即zero-copy技术。
推荐度:
标签: 特征 特点 支持
  • 热门焦点

最新推荐

猜你喜欢

热门推荐

专题kafka安装使用专题kafka 案例专题kafka发展历程专题kafka运行机制专题kafka 编译专题kafka 组件专题kafka稳定版本专题kafka并发测试专题flink整合kafka专题kafka指南专题kafka在项目中的使用专题kafka生产者配置专题flume + kafka专题springboot kafka整合专题springboot 整合kafka专题springboot 整合 kafka专题springboot kafka 整合专题kafka im专题im kafka专题kafka配置参数详解专题
Top